(四)Podfile vs. Podfile.lock

下面是 PodfilePodfile.lock 两个文件的对比:

  • Podfile:
platform :ios, '9.0'
target 'NYing' do
use_frameworks!

#数据解析框架
pod 'SwiftyJSON', '~> 4.1.0’
#字典转model框架
pod 'HandyJSON', '~> 4.2.0-beta1'
#图片处理库
pod 'Kingfisher', '~> 4.8.1'
#列表刷新库
pod 'MJRefresh', '~> 3.1.15'
#数据库
pod 'RealmSwift', '~> 3.7.5'
#网络请求库
pod 'Alamofire', '~> 4.7.3'
#HUD提示框
pod 'PKHUD', '~> 5.0'
#防键盘遮挡问题
pod 'IQKeyboardManagerSwift', '~> 5.0.0'
#阿里云OSS - 上传资源
pod 'AliyunOSSiOS', '~> 2.9.0'
# 集成融云IM
pod 'RongCloudIM/IMKit', '2.8.3'
# 极光推送
pod 'JPush', '~> 3.0.7'
# 微信开放平台(微信分享、登录)
pod 'WechatOpenSDK', '~> 1.8.2'
# 富文本
pod 'YYText', '~> 1.0.7'
# 视频播放器
pod 'JPVideoPlayer', '~> 3.1.1'
# 友盟统计
pod 'UMCAnalytics', '~> 5.5.0'

end
  • Podfile.lock:
PODS:
  - Alamofire (4.7.3)
  - AliyunOSSiOS (2.9.2)
  - HandyJSON (4.2.0-beta1)
  - IQKeyboardManagerSwift (5.0.8)
  - JCore (1.2.1)
  - JPush (3.0.9):
    - JCore (~> 1.2.0)
  - JPVideoPlayer (3.1.1)
  - Kingfisher (4.8.1)
  - MJRefresh (3.1.15.3)
  - PKHUD (5.1.0)
  - Realm (3.7.5):
    - Realm/Headers (= 3.7.5)
  - Realm/Headers (3.7.5)
  - RealmSwift (3.7.5):
    - Realm (= 3.7.5)
  - RongCloudIM/IMKit (2.8.3):
    - RongCloudIM/IMLib
  - RongCloudIM/IMLib (2.8.3)
  - SwiftyJSON (4.1.0)
  - UMCAnalytics (5.5.0):
    - UMCCommon
  - UMCCommon (1.5.2)
  - WechatOpenSDK (1.8.2)
  - YYText (1.0.7)

DEPENDENCIES:
  - Alamofire (~> 4.7.3)
  - AliyunOSSiOS (~> 2.9.0)
  - HandyJSON (~> 4.2.0-beta1)
  - IQKeyboardManagerSwift (~> 5.0.0)
  - JPush (~> 3.0.7)
  - JPVideoPlayer (~> 3.1.1)
  - Kingfisher (~> 4.8.1)
  - MJRefresh (~> 3.1.15)
  - PKHUD (~> 5.0)
  - RealmSwift (~> 3.7.5)
  - RongCloudIM/IMKit (= 2.8.3)
  - SwiftyJSON (~> 4.1.0)
  - UMCAnalytics (~> 5.5.0)
  - WechatOpenSDK (~> 1.8.2)
  - YYText (~> 1.0.7)

SPEC REPOS:
  https://github.com/CocoaPods/Specs.git:
    - Alamofire
    - AliyunOSSiOS
    - HandyJSON
    - IQKeyboardManagerSwift
    - JCore
    - JPush
    - JPVideoPlayer
    - Kingfisher
    - MJRefresh
    - PKHUD
    - Realm
    - RealmSwift
    - RongCloudIM
    - SwiftyJSON
    - UMCAnalytics
    - UMCCommon
    - WechatOpenSDK
    - YYText

SPEC CHECKSUMS:
  Alamofire: c7287b6e5d7da964a70935e5db17046b7fde6568
  AliyunOSSiOS: 0396d0483f7c83edc34e748b0ae17ffa0d7adc8d
  HandyJSON: 6e8bf08c47be3680cb369f12fb427127f52b9419
  IQKeyboardManagerSwift: 2e7dc7f98c111458c1ea2b373f893e8cf95e2b97
  JCore: 467b5b56bd367c548f88ee1b5794d94ee07ab319
  JPush: 48041e8c5ad2ef9b48709eb0888af9640b36e9b0
  JPVideoPlayer: 234c2fc5c9dfd67b969a5dd8233815eb872472c6
  Kingfisher: 868c1149679a7ab6869be118faa9b5aed154aaf0
  MJRefresh: b48380ae2b927b46c4ef000de9adb8dc748e1df7
  PKHUD: 62ea46a1e88c4def1da784878d199bb54c841e3c
  Realm: c286caf4dbf346ce24aad49ca76c7ce622d4a082
  RealmSwift: 2a9281e37d6de55f66f76254d49d28aeb1b729e4
  RongCloudIM: 33c6ba0880116d992b527c054903f683b014f0c2
  SwiftyJSON: c29297daf073d2aa016295d5809cdd68045c39b3
  UMCAnalytics: 4667788559a72f2fa5077117d1b8802a3b6eb6bb
  UMCCommon: 4392868ac47ff1b101663106bb114ba616fabbad
  WechatOpenSDK: 676feec516a11173eafd1fe64b10d27babf28701
  YYText: 5c461d709e24d55a182d1441c41dc639a18a4849

PODFILE CHECKSUM: 3c0f756cb331f110c09feef3def64acc790b9556

COCOAPODS: 1.5.0

你可能感兴趣的:((四)Podfile vs. Podfile.lock)